Add `--to windsurf` target for the converter CLI with full spec compliance
per docs/specs/windsurf.md:
- Claude agents → Windsurf skills (skills/{name}/SKILL.md)
- Claude commands → Windsurf workflows (workflows/{name}.md, flat)
- Pass-through skills copy unchanged
- MCP servers → mcp_config.json (merged with existing, 0o600 permissions)
- Hooks skipped with warning, CLAUDE.md skipped
Global scope support via generic --scope flag (Windsurf as first adopter):
- --to windsurf defaults to global (~/.codeium/windsurf/)
- --scope workspace for project-level .windsurf/ output
- --output overrides scope-derived paths
Shared utilities extracted (resolveTargetOutputRoot, hasPotentialSecrets)
to eliminate duplication across CLI commands.
68 new tests (converter, writer, scope resolution).

Add `--to gemini` support for both `convert` and `install` commands,
converting Claude Code plugins into Gemini CLI-compatible format.
- Agents convert to `.gemini/skills/*/SKILL.md` with description frontmatter
- Commands convert to `.gemini/commands/*.toml` with TOML prompt format
- Namespaced commands create directory structure (workflows:plan -> workflows/plan.toml)
- Skills pass through unchanged (identical SKILL.md standard)
- MCP servers written to `.gemini/settings.json` with merge support
- Content transforms: .claude/ paths, Task calls, @agent references
- Hooks emit warning (different format in Gemini)

Add Copilot as the 6th converter target, transforming Claude Code plugins
into Copilot's native format: custom agents (.agent.md), agent skills
(SKILL.md), and MCP server configuration JSON.
Component mapping:
- Agents → .github/agents/{name}.agent.md (with Copilot frontmatter)
- Commands → .github/skills/{name}/SKILL.md
- Skills → .github/skills/{name}/ (copied as-is)
- MCP servers → .github/copilot-mcp-config.json
- Hooks → skipped with warning
Also adds `compound sync copilot` support and fixes YAML quoting for
the `*` character in frontmatter serialization.

* fix: install by name always fetches from GitHub
Previously, `install compound-engineering` would resolve to any local
directory named `compound-engineering` in the current working directory
before trying GitHub. This broke installs when users had a same-named
directory that wasn't a valid plugin.
Now bare names always go to GitHub. Only explicit paths (starting with
./ or / or ~) are treated as local paths.

Adds a new 'droid' target to the converter that outputs Claude Code plugins
in Factory Droid's format:
- Commands flattened to ~/.factory/commands/ (strips namespace prefixes)
- Agents converted to droids in ~/.factory/droids/ with proper frontmatter
- Skills copied to ~/.factory/skills/
- Content transforms: Task calls, slash commands, and @agent references
adapted to Droid conventions
This resolves the manual workaround described in issue #31 by automating
the conversion from Claude Code plugin format to Factory Droid's expected
directory structure.
Includes 13 tests covering converter logic and file writer behavior.

The OpenCode installer was writing to ~/.opencode but OpenCode expects
global configuration at ~/.config/opencode per XDG Base Directory spec.
Fixes:
- src/commands/install.ts: Change default output from ~/.opencode to
~/.config/opencode
- src/targets/opencode.ts: Recognize "opencode" basename (not just
".opencode") for direct writes without nesting
